What our students said about Lucca
We felt very comfortable. The old town is beautiful, with lots of great restaurants, bars and cafes. However, one should never forget to have insect repellent with you. In and around Lucca there is a lot of water and unfortunately a lot of mosquitos.
Lucca is a very beautiful medieval city, surrounded by a city wall, and from one "cast". There are many beautiful squares and alleys and something new to discover everywhere. A very pleasant city where I would have liked to stay longer.
It's a beautiful town, if you are looking for night clubs you're in the wrong place but there are numerous bars cafes and restaurants to enjoy. Lucca though was a great place to go learn Italian
Lucca is a lovely small town, with easy access to the school. No trains or buses needed, that is one reason I chose Lucca Koine again. Regarding safety, too many cars and bikes on narrow streets!
It is a small city that has everything, good public transport to travel to nearby cities and very quiet and safe. I am in love with its old town inside the walls. I have not felt like a tourist.
I liked it, it doesn't have many attractions, but it is a medieval city, with walls and towers, well located, clean, and with good shops, bars and restaurants.
Lucca is a nice city with many churches and museums and an interesting history. Cozy alleys, many shops and restaurants, prices are well average.
Nice little town, but because of the old preserved city centre with many tourists you do not find every day life in an Italian city here
Wonderful little old town, ideal location - as a starting point for sightseeing (Pisa, Firenze, ...), hiking (Alpi Apuane), sea ...
Lucca is charming and near enough to Florence and Pisa if you want to go there on weekends or even afternoons/evenings.
